The data types ptrInt
(“Peter Int”) and ptrUInt
(“Pee true Int”) are signed and unsigned integer
data types respectively having the same sizeOf
of a pointer
.
application
- Use
ptrUInt
if aninteger
value will eventually be typecasted to apointer
. - Regardless of the size taken up by its elements, an
array
cannot have more thanhigh(ptrInt)
elements. Additionally, the range type must be a subrange ofptrInt
.[1]
notes
PtrInt
/ptrUInt
are not necessarily the same size ofALUSInt
/ALUUInt
.- The introduction of
ptrInt
was a mistake. New code should not use it. IntPtr
andnativeInt
are aliases forptrInt
.UIntPtr
andnativeUInt
are aliases forptrUInt
.PtrInt
andptrUInt
are redefined by theunit
unicodeData
.
